The Stardust Singer

 

The Stardust Singer

In the deep velvet of the space-New Zealand bush, a tiny creature walked.  But this was no ordinary kiwi.  Crafted from the very dust of stars and the swirl of galaxies, its body shimmered.  Imagine colours never seen on Earth – nebulas of burning sapphire and fiery rose, and stars that pulsed with emerald green.  As it pecked at the moss, its footprint left faint trails of cosmic dust.  And when it sang, its song wasn't a call, but a tiny, perfect vibration from the heart of a distant nebula, a whisper from the infinite cosmos.
